The Brazosport Christian Eagles will face off against the Sacred Heart Indians at 6:30 p.m. on Tuesday. Brazosport Christian has given up an average of 7.9 runs per game this season, but Tuesday's game will give them a chance to turn things around.
Things were looking good for Brazosport Christian after they put the first run on the board last Thursday, but unfortunately for them things went downhill from there. They fell just short of Baytown Christian by a score of 13-12. While the Eagles didn't get the win, they did start the game off strong, beating the Bulldogs 5-0 in the first period.
Meanwhile, it's playoff time, and Sacred Heart had no trouble coming through when it counted. They never let St. Joseph Catholic get on the board and left with a 15-0 victory on Wednesday. The Indians might be getting used to big wins seeing as the team has won 29 contests by six runs or more this season.
Sacred Heart has been performing incredibly well recently as they've won 22 of their last 23 matchups. That's provided a nice bump to their 41-6 record this season. The wins came thanks in part to their hitting performance across that stretch, as they averaged 12.0 runs over those games. As for Brazosport Christian, their defeat was their first in the district, dropping their district record down to 4-1 and their overall record down to 7-12.
Brazosport Christian might still be hurting after the 14-0 loss they got from Sacred Heart when the teams last played back in April of 2023. Can the Eagles avenge their defeat or is history doomed to repeat itself? We'll find out soon enough.
